Fort Pierce sits between the Atlantic Ocean and the Indian River Lagoon — and that geography is hard on your AC system. Salt air off Fort Pierce Inlet corrodes condenser coils faster here than almost anywhere in St. Lucie County. When your system goes down mid-summer with heat indices pushing past 100°F, you need a technician who understands these specific local conditions.

Fort Pierce's Treasure Coast location means your system fights Atlantic salt air, Indian River Lagoon humidity, and near-365-day runtimes simultaneously. Bi-annual tune-ups aren't optional here — they're what separates a 15-year system from a 7-year one.
Condenser coils in Lakewood Park, White City, and Indian River Estates oxidize faster from Atlantic and Lagoon salt air. We clean and treat them to prevent premature compressor failure.
Fort Pierce's humidity breeds drain line algae faster than anywhere inland. We clear blockages before they back up and cause water damage to ceilings or walls.
Near-constant runtimes wear down capacitors and refrigerant levels faster than seasonal climates. We catch these before they cause a total shutdown on your hottest day.

The Indian River Lagoon creates some of the highest ambient humidity on Florida's east coast — and Fort Pierce's older housing stock lets that moisture into ductwork easily.
Installed inside your ductwork, these use advanced oxidation to destroy viruses, bacteria, and VOCs — in the air and on surfaces throughout your home.
Mounted directly over your evaporator coil, UV lights sterilize mold spores and bacteria before they multiply and blow through your vents — critical in Fort Pierce's humidity.
Polarized media filters capture the ultra-fine particulates that standard filters miss, reducing dust accumulation and protecting your system's internal components.

More than 23% of Fort Pierce homes were built before 1969, with a large portion from the 70s and 80s. If your system is over 12 years old and facing a repair costing more than half the price of a new unit, replacement almost always wins on long-term ROI — especially with today's high-efficiency equipment. We'll give you the honest comparison with no pressure.
The Lagoon generates persistent humidity that forces your system to work harder than inland homes — removing moisture is as critical as removing heat in Fort Pierce. It also accelerates salt-air oxidation on outdoor condenser coils, which is one of the leading causes of premature system failure on the Treasure Coast.
Given Fort Pierce's near-365-day runtime and Atlantic coast exposure, we recommend bi-annual service — once in spring before peak heat, and once in fall. It's the most effective way to prevent breakdowns during the brutal July–September stretch and add years to your system's life.
